Office of Sustainability
As an intern in the bITs program i work for the Office of Sustainability. Our project is to create an audit of water fountains 10 buildings on campus, and identify them on floor plans. After this we have to gather information about the water fountains,( such as type, model number etc) so that a fitting attachment for refilling water bottles can be found for each water fountain model. The goal of this project is to help temple go green by cutting down on the usage of disposable water bottle, because they are harmful to our environment. Below is the link to our blog..

Post Secondary Research
As my junior year of high school approaches, I think its high-time for me to start choosing some prospective colleges that I would like to go to, and begin working to meet the criteria of them. To find good colleges, here are some useful search engines:
http://www.college-search-engine.org/
This website helps students search for a college based on the degree(s) their interested in pursuing.
http://collegesearch.collegeboard.com/search/index.jsp
This extremely thorough search engine created by collegeboard pairs you up with a college based on school type (four year or two year), size ,location,majors, cost & financial aid, SAT and ACT scores, sports and activities etc.
http://nces.ed.gov/collegenavigator/
The College Navigator search engine is a very complete college search engine. It sifts through colleges based on location,institution type, and level of award.
Since I'm leaning toward medicine, some undergraduate colleges that I found with these search engines are:
Duke University(in NC), Emory College (in GA) and also Georgetown (in Washington Dc).
